Black Pearl Apartment Hotel - A luxury downtown apartment hotel with private lift access, in-suite dining, and fully-equipped kitchens near Reykjavík's Old Harbor
Located steps from the Old Harbor, this 5-star Reykjavík hotel offers apartment-style accommodations ranging from 60 to 1937.5 ft^2. Each apartment features marble floors with heating, a fully-equipped kitchen with Nespresso machine, and private balconies. The apartments include daily housekeeping, floor-exclusive access via private elevators, and in-suite breakfast service. Black Pearl provides specialized suites accommodating 4-6 guests, with master bedrooms featuring king-size beds and high-quality sofa beds in living areas. Two connected bathrooms, dining spaces, and built-in kitchen appliances come standard in larger units. The property stands minutes from Hallgrímskirkja Church, Harpa Concert Hall, and the main shopping street Laugavegur. Museums including Aurora Reykjavík, Whales of Iceland, and the National Gallery surround the Black Pearl's harbor location.
